What to Look For in a Twin Pram
If you're expecting twins or two children that are close to age, you'll need a quality twin pram to help you navigate life on the move. We've got the top choices right here!
Choose between tandem inline or side-by-side configurations. Some twin prams for newborns are also available as travel systems that include car capsules.
Comfort
A double stroller will allow you to transport your twins in comfort and with ease. What to look for when buying a double stroller is a daunting task. There are many options, ranging from designs to price points.
Whether you own a side by tandem pram or a tandem double the most important thing is to ensure that your children are content and happy in their seats. This is why you should ensure that the seat fabric is durable and soft as well as the back support adequate and they have plenty of headroom.
The ease of pushing the pram is important. You do not want to be fumbling with an unwieldy double buggy especially in the initial stages when you'll be out and about a lot.
It is a good idea to pick a twin stroller which can be folded in just one click. This will allow you to pack the stroller when it's not in use. It's also worthwhile to look for a pram that has rear and front suspension which will help you get over bumps with ease.
First-time parents often choose to secure their pram for the future purchase by choosing one that is twin and single pram. A excellent example is the UPPAbaby Vista 2 which can be configured with either seats as well as bassinets for the pram or even three children with the addition of a piggyback board (available separately).
It's worth checking whether twin strollers come with a travel system bundle. This makes it easier to purchase everything you need in one place and will save you money in the long run. If you decide to purchase a travel system, be sure it has things such as a rain cover and a sun canopy to shield your children from the elements. You might want to consider adding other items for your kids, such as cups and snack trays. If you have more kids, you'll need more snacks and beverages!
Safety
A tandem pram is an absolute necessity for families with two young children who are close to the same age and it's crucial to find one that suits your requirements. If you're looking to purchase a twin side by side pram or a tandem double pram there's a wide range of models available with different price points and features.
Many people opt for a side-by-side twin pram since it allows you to configure the seats (or pram bassinets) into various combinations depending on the needs of your family. You may prefer your twins to sit apart or face each other to look out at the world. You may also prefer them to lay flat in the bassinet of their pram (which is the ideal position for newborns in order to help their development of their spine and to reduce the risk SIDS, or Sudden Infant Death Syndrome).
Tandem double prams allow you to place your baby in one seat while your toddler is in the other. This configuration is useful for older children who no longer require to be carried around and are able to walk.
Whatever style you prefer of twin pram, make sure that it is compliant with Australian safety standards. It is essential that the foot brake is clearly marked in red and is connected to both the hand brake and foot brake to avoid accidental use. The brakes should be simple to use and operate by either of you, even when your hands full.
Think about how much space your twin pram will occupy when folded, and if it can fit in your car boot. Some twin prams are long when folded, which may pose difficulties in tight spaces or on crowded footpaths or public transport.
Think about purchasing a travel package that allows you to pair your pram of choice with car seats for babies. It is possible to easily move your twins from the car to the pushchair without causing any disturbance to them. Ease of Use
A twin pram offers parents many of the advantages of single prams. Most models have a wide array of features designed to keep your little ones happy and comfortable. Features such as a large canopy, peek-aboo hoods and reclined seats will ensure that your children are safe from the elements and sun. Some even have spacious under-seat baskets to make sure you have enough space to store all of your family's belongings.
The way a twin pram folds is an important aspect. It should come with a simple folding mechanism that allows you to easily store the buggy when you're done with it. This can be especially helpful when you're in a hurry or heading out on an excursion with twins.
Some double prams feature air-filled, large tyres. They are designed to lessen the stress on your child’s spine and hips, and increase maneuverability. These tyres are also great on uneven terrain, which makes the tandem pram a great option for long hikes or walks with your children.
A good twin pram will have handlebars that can be adjusted to accommodate all different heights. This feature is useful, especially if you have children older than you who are used to using strollers that aren't able to adjust as they get older.
A twin side-byside pram is a great option for siblings who are close in age. It allows them to play together and have fun while moving. On the other hand, a tandem pram newborn is ideal for children who are different ages, as it can accommodate a range of seating options, including two infant car seat carriers toddler seats, baby carry cots.
Many first-time parents choose to secure their pram for pram sale the future by purchasing a model which can be transformed from one to a twin. The Graco Duo Glider, for example, is a light twin pram that fits any Graco car seat making it a flexible choice for growing families.
Style
It is crucial to select the right style of twin pram for your family when shopping. For example, you may prefer a side-by-side twin pram when there is an age gap that is close between your children or opt for a tandem stroller with the older child seated behind the younger.
It is also important to consider the amount of space you would like in the basket and if you require storage spaces like seat-back pockets or handlebar bags. Some double buggies include extra accessories to make life easier for twins. These include hoods that protect the seats from sun or rain, and foot covers which make the seat fabric cleaner.
An ideal option for parents who are just starting out is a reversible twin pram, like the DUO2 from Bugaboo which can be used as one buggy until the second child arrives, or you can make it an inline double pram and use it straight away. The canopy is large and provides great protection from the sun and the wind and its hoods that peek-aboo let you check on your child without disrupting them. The storage basket under the seat is big and perfect to store your diaper bags as well as other baby accessories.
The UPPAbaby Vista 2 is another multi-purpose twin buggy. It can be used as mono mode with the older child sitting behind the younger one, or as a side-by-side twin buggy, and it can hold up to 29 combinations of toddler seats, carry cots and baby car seats. It has a neat frame that can be expanded to make room for the extra seat. Its smart suspension is perfect for surfaces that are bumpy. It can also be used as a triple buggy with the addition of UPPAbaby's PiggyBack board (available separately).
If you're going to be taking your twins for jogging and jogging, then a jogging-specific twin pram is the best way to take them. It will be easier to maneuver and its large tires can deal with any terrain. You should test the twin jogging stroller's pushability before you purchase it. Also, look for models with a basket that is opened at various angles.
